Frequently Asked Questions

  • Where can I see Jean-Léon Gérôme paintings?
    Jean-Léon Gérôme's works are held in 66 museums worldwide, including Musée d'Orsay, Metropolitan Museum of Art, and Walters Art Museum.
  • How many museums have Jean-Léon Gérôme paintings?
    66 museums worldwide hold works by Jean-Léon Gérôme.
  • Which is the best museum to see Jean-Léon Gérôme?
    Musée d'Orsay in Paris holds the largest collection with 13 works.
